Immigrants from the Azores vs Immigrants from Guyana Unemployment Among Ages 55 to 59 years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 45,193,942 people shows a moderate posit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from the Azores and unemployment rate among population between the ages 55 and 59 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.475 and weighted average of 5.8%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 177,061,395 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Guyana and unemployment rate among population between the ages 55 and 59 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.115 and weighted average of 5.8%, a difference of 0.27%.
